head of state

Definition: The head of state in Canada is the sovereign or Queen of Canada. The Queen's powers are exercised by the Governor General of Canada except when the Queen is in Canada. The Governor General, like the sovereign or Queen, is not political and remains above politics. The role in Canada is, however, largely ceremonial.
